Bethany Lutheran wins 2025-26 UMAC Men’s Basketball Tournament

MORRIS, Minn. – Bethany Lutheran College won the 2025-26 UMAC Men’s Basketball Tournament Championship on Saturday afternoon with a 76-75 victory over Minnesota Morris. The tournament title is the sixth in the Vikings’ program history and their fourth in a row.

Brady Ingersoll made the game-winning basket as time expired to earn Tournament MVP honors.

The Cougars led 41-32 at halftime and it was a back and forth game down the stretch. Hudsen Jenniges makes it a one-point game (75-74) with :07 to go. BLC then fouls to put UMM at the line with 0:6 left. After a missed free throw, Bethany Lutheran brought it up the court and Ingersoll makes a jumper as time expires to seal the win and punch its ticket to the NCAA Tournament.

Four Vikings finished in double digits as Brockman had 20, Jenniges had 17, Ingersoll had 15, and Max Briggs had 11.

Brockmann and Jenniges both had double doubles with 11 and 12 rebounds, respectively.

Four players for Minnesota Morris also finished in double figures: Matt Thompson had 17, Carvin Fish had 16, Kaden Pieper had 14 and Leroy Staples-Fairbanks had 12.

The Vikings will await their game site and opponent during the NCAA Selection Show Monday at noon.
